What are the visa & residency requirements in Georgia Rep?
We asked people about the visa & residency requirements in Georgia Rep, they wrote...
"To apply for a visa for Georgia, applicants must submit a completed visa application form, two passport photos, valid passport, travel document and documents confirming the purpose of travel. Depending on the purpose of the travel and type of visa, other documents such as an invitation from a Georgian host may be required. The visa fees are also applicable. To apply for residency in Georgia, applicants must meet the requirements put in place by the State Commission for Migration Issues. It can take up to three months for residency to be approved. The applicant must submit a valid passport and relevant documents, including a medical certificate confirming no health issues, police clearance certificate, address of residence and proof of financial stability. The applicant must also attend an interview and successfully pass a language test. Once the documents have been approved, the applicant will have to pay the residency application fee before the residence permit is issued," mentioned another expat when asked about moving to Georgia Rep.
